The Corporate Treasury team is looking for a talented and motivated Regional Operations Lead on the Treasury Services Tower team. The position is tasked with activities that include but are not limited to the leadership of treasury processes and projects in the U.S and Mexico, and support of the treasury budget and SOX processes, and the Inventory 180 dealer financing program.What You Will Do:
Manages the delivery of treasury processes and projects in the U.S. and Mexico Manages a team in Mexico supporting the delivery of treasury processes and services Supports the Global Business Services transformation initiative and works with the Treasury Global Operations Lead to develop and implement global strategies for enhancing treasury processes and procedures Serves as the Internal Control Coordinator (ICC) for the global Treasury team.Lead audit coordination and execution:
Audits - IAAS / Deloitte, SOX Audits, ad-hoc audit requests, liaison with SOX team. This support will include training, review of documentation, testing, and remediation plans Lead budget coordinator for the global Treasury team. Develop deep expertise of Treasury's controllable costs. Analyze the budget results and provide business insights to the global Treasury team. Serve as the liaison between Treasury and Accounting for the budget process. Prepare monthly budget reporting and analysis Supports Inventory 180 Treasury process owner in managing the dealer financing program in collaboration with dealers and insurers. Manages the country exposure reporting process. Prepare country exposure reports for management on a quarterly basis Leads continuous improvement projects for the Treasury Services Tower to simplify and standardize the processes under management. Implement best in class reporting processes through standardization, automation and a streamlined reporting structureWhat You Will Have:
